ABOUT INUVIALUIT REGIONAL CORPORATION (IRC)

IRC was created in 1984 to represent the Inuvialuit and their rights and benefits obtained under one of Canada's oldest comprehensive land claim agreements. With assets over $1 billion, not including vast land holdings, IRC is responsible for corporate investment, land management, and a broad range of social, cultural, and economic programs and services benefiting Inuvialuit. Its subsidiaries have interests in grocery, manufacturing, property management, transportation, and significant dealings in the oil and gas industry.

Since its inception, IRC has experienced considerable growth and its structure and operations have become increasingly complex. Combining local government and service delivery, community development, investment, and operating business divisions, all managed by a single back office, the organization has an array of complexities for the executive staff to navigate. There is an emphasis on fostering understanding, healing, and resilience in a region brimming with unique social challenges and immense potential for transformative change.

JOB SUMMARY

As a Janitor at Mackenzie Hotel, you help keep our hotel clean and welcoming for guests and staff. You will be responsible for cleaning and maintaining all public areas within the hotel, including the lobby, hallways, washrooms, common spaces, and meeting rooms. You will follow established cleaning checklists and safety procedures. Your day starts at the hotel, and you may move between different areas as needed.
This is a casual, full-time job starting as soon as possible.


R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Clean and sanitize public areas: lobby, hallways, washrooms, common spaces, and meeting rooms.
  • Empty garbage and recycling bins.
  • Sweep, mop, and vacuum floors.
  • Restock supplies (soap, paper towels, toilet paper).
  • Report any maintenance or safety issues to your supervisor.
  • Follow cleaning checklists and safety rules.
  • Work as part of a team to help create a welcoming environment for guests and staff.


QUALIFICATIONS

  • Friendly and customer-focused.
  • Able to follow instructions and pay attention to detail.
  • Physically able to do cleaning work (standing, bending, lifting light to medium loads).
  • Reliable and on time.
  • Positive attitude and willing to work with others.
  • Experience in cleaning, janitorial, hotel, or restaurant work is an asset but not required.
  • Knowledge of cleaning products and safe work practices is an asset but not required.
